It's thin, light weight, with a very simplistic bluetpoth convenient button arrangement. It's charged via a small transformer, so you need to top up the power every 25 hours of use or so.

The Graphire's start-up guide offers instructions on how to set up on both Macs and Windows machines, but it gives little Bluetooth troubleshooting advice. Once the Graphire's battery is fully charged, you can use it without the limitations of cords, and it comes with no wired hook-ups, so if you don't have Bluetooth, this isn't the tablet set for you.
